If you are being bullied online, there are a number of things you can do to protect yourself:
- Tell someone you trust. This could be a friend, family member, teacher, or counselor.
- Report the bullying to the website or platform where it is happening. Most websites and platforms have policies against cyberbullying and will take action to stop it.
- Block the person who is bullying you. This will prevent them from contacting you or seeing your content.
- Take care of yourself. It is important to take care of your mental health if you are being bullied. Talk to a counselor or therapist if you are feeling overwhelmed or depressed.

Tips to Protect Your Privacy in the Wake of the "Bonnie Locket Leaks"
The "Bonnie Locket Leaks" have highlighted the urgent need for individuals to take proactive steps to protect their privacy online. Here are some essential tips to help you safeguard your personal information:
Tip 1: Use Strong PasswordsCreate unique and complex passwords for all your online accounts. Avoid using easily guessable information like your name, birthdate, or pet's name.
Tip 2: Enable Two-Factor Authentication
Whenever possible, enable two-factor authentication (2FA) on your accounts. This adds an extra layer of security by requiring you to enter a code sent to your phone or email in addition to your password.
Tip 3: Review Your Social Media Privacy Settings
Take the time to review and adjust the privacy settings on your social media accounts. Limit who can see your posts and personal information, and be mindful of what you share.
Tip 4: Be Cautious About Oversharing Personal Information
Avoid sharing sensitive personal information, such as your address, phone number, or financial details, on social media or other online platforms.
Tip 5: Use Privacy-Enhancing Tools
Consider using privacy-enhancing tools, such as browser extensions or VPNs, to protect your online activity and safeguard your personal data from unauthorized access.
Tip 6: Be Aware of Phishing Scams
Phishing scams attempt to trick you into revealing your personal information. Be wary of suspicious emails or messages that ask you to click on links or provide sensitive data.
Tip 7: Educate Yourself About Privacy Risks
Stay informed about the latest privacy risks and best practices. Read articles, attend workshops, or follow reputable sources that provide guidance on protecting your privacy online.
